Passively reading your textbook or highlighting notes is one of the most inefficient ways to study. Instead, use active recall. After reading a section, close the book and try to explain the concept out loud or write it down on a blank piece of paper. This forces your brain to retrieve the information, significantly strengthening your memory pathways.
Cramming the night before an exam leads to a massive loss of information within 24 hours. Spaced repetition involves reviewing your notes at increasing intervals (e.g., day 1, day 3, day 7, day 14). This technique is scientifically proven to transfer information from short-term to long-term memory. Tools like Anki or simple flashcards can be game-changers for engineering definitions and formulas.
Engineering subjects require deep focus, which can lead to rapid burnout. Implement the Pomodoro Technique: study intensely with zero distractions for 25 minutes, then take a 5-minute break. After four cycles, take a longer 15-30 minute break. This keeps your mind fresh and prevents the fatigue that typically sets in after hours of continuous reading.

Named after the Nobel Prize-winning physicist Richard Feynman, this technique involves teaching a complex concept in simple terms. If you cannot explain a topic to a 5th grader without using heavy jargon, you do not truly understand it. This is especially useful for complex engineering derivations and theoretical architectures.
Pulling an all-nighter before a crucial engineering exam is a common, yet destructive, tradition. Sleep deprivation severely impairs cognitive function, problem-solving skills, and memory recall. Aim for at least 7 hours of sleep. Your brain needs this time to consolidate the information you studied during the day. Pair this with proper hydration and brain-healthy foods like nuts and berries.
